What is RSS?

RSS, which stands for "really simple syndication", means you can stay in touch with many different sources of news and information. It's quicker than revisiting a site several times a day to check for updates and, rather than having to look for new headlines, RSS readers scan for updates and display them for you.

RSS feeds automatically update as stories are added across the site, alerting you to the latest news as it breaks.

Get RSS Feed Reader software

Find an RSS Feed Reader that suits your purposes. Once you have a reader you can add or remove RSS Feeds of your choice.

Add feed

The way you add RSS Feeds differs from one reader to another. Usually, you need to copy the URL of the feed and paste it into the reader.
